In each show, Annett takes listeners on a journey back in time to explore a different year, asking What did music sound like around the world, across different pop culture genres and scenes? What else was happening at that time? And how does that resonate today?
This episode is the first of a four-part series presented in cooperation with the Goethe-Institut as part of the project Alle gegen Alles. Punk@50 The series weaves together music and voices from both sides of the Atlantic to shed light on punk's significance, impact, and legacy in different historical contexts, and its connections to today. Focusing on the year 1982, Annett is joined by Tequila Mockingbird, an artist, journalist, producer, cultural archivist, and founder of the LA Punk Museum, a traveling archive of punk history, that will be on view at the Goethe-Institut beginning August 27th. dublab
Founded in 1999, dublab is a pioneer in community radio, amplifying musicians, DJs, and creative voices from around the world 24/7 at www.dublab.com.
Based in Los Angeles, dublab is a non-profit that supports hundreds of artists and cultural producers a year through their broadcast, events, exhibition, and educational programs.
This episode of THE YEAR WAS is hosted by dublab resident DJ Annett Scheffel and is recorded, produced, and broadcast in partnership with dublab as part of Alle gegen Alles. Punk@50, a project of the Goethe-Institutes in the United States and Mexico that marks the 50th anniversary of punk through exhibitions, concerts, film screenings, and discussions that focus on punk as a subculture, protest movement, and catalyst for self-determination.

Annett Scheffel
Annett Scheffel ist freie Autorin, Redakteurin und Moderatorin. Für Die Zeit, Süddeutsche Zeitung, Spiegel Online, Musikexpress, Dummy Magazin, Deutschlandfunk und andere macht sie sich Gedanken über Musik, Film, Feminismus und Gegenwartskultur – am liebsten an den wunderbar unübersichtlichen Schnittstellen mit Identität, Gesellschaft und Politik. Außerdem moderiert sie eigene Sendungen bei zwei unabhängigen Radios: dublab und Refuge Worldwide. Sie lebt und arbeitet in Los Angeles und Berlin.

Tequila Mockingbird
Tequila Mockingbird is a real person and a seminal figure in the Los Angeles punk scene—an artist, journalist, producer, and cultural archivist whose work has documented and preserved L.A.’s underground music and art for decades. She is widely known for her punk scene coverage, her pioneering television work, and for founding the LA Punk Museum, a pop-up, immersive art experience dedicated to punk history. She co-hosts The Punkast alongside UCLA musicologist Jessica Schwartz, exploring deep-dive conversations on the global and localized meanings of subcultural art. Her dedication to public pedagogy and historical preservation is further supported by her educational platform at punkschool.org, solidifying her role as an essential bridge between the historic L.A. scene and contemporary artistic scholarship.
